    To add all controls in form2 to form1:

    foreach(Control control in form2form.Controls)
    {
        form1form.Controls.Add(control);
    }
    

    Or if you want to just add those two things, there are two options: 1. Make those two Controls public as so

    public class Form2 : Form
    {
        //othercode
        public Button button;
    }
    

    And then add these specific controls by:

    form1form.Controls.Add(form2form.button);
    

    2: Add them using the names, for example: say the name of the button is "button" and the name of the label is "label".

    form1form.Controls.Add(form2form.Controls.Find("button",true).FirstOrDefault();

    If you want to access form1form from form2form you must have public reference to form1form. Declare property in form1form like below:

    public static form1form Instance { get; private set; }
    

    Then set Instance in Load event of form1form:

    private void form1form_Load(object sender, EventArgs e)
    {
       Instance = this;
    }
    

    In form2form:

    public void button2_Click(object sender, EventArgs e)
    {
        Label asd = new Label();
        asd.Text = "asdasasdasdasd";
        form1form.Instance.Controls.Add(asd);
    }
